Hello.

This is a question that comes up often and it is legitimate

It is important to understand that the powdered version is a liquid at first and then freeze-dried base version.

The current liquid version is absolutely not like we use HGH powder. It's not a reconstructed version with just water and nothing else. It contains all the preservatives that protect it from degradation, where a reconstituted version would suffer.

You will find already liquid versions of hgh in pharmacy that hold up well at room temperature. Because it is made with concervator agent. Same for genetic liquid hgh.
